Authoritative parenting is a style that balances expectations and discipline website with emotional warmth and understanding.

This parenting style, characterized by set limits, openness in communication, and mutual respect, is recognized to have beneficial effects on children’s socio-emotional development.

Applying authoritative parenting involves striking a balance between setting rules and being understanding, promoting both discipline and empathy.

Effective communication is a critical component of the authoritative parenting style. Mom and Dad should stimulate their children to articulate their emotions and thoughts openly.

By doing so, parents foster a trusting relationship, enabling kids to feel secure and valued.

Another essential part of authoritative parenting is consistent disciplining. Parents should enforce rules and follow through with consequences to teach children about responsibility and accountability.

It’s important, though, that this doesn't translate into harsh punishments, but rather as a method to foster improved conduct.

Providing balanced nurturing along with discipline denotes the base of authoritative parenting. Authoritative parenting assists in raising children to become well-adjusted adults who carry a sense of responsibility, empathy, determination, and satisfaction.
